On Tuesday evening, an impaired driver hit a police cruiser and inflicted injuries on the police officer on duty. The police officer had to be taken to a hospital, with the culprit fleeing the scene.
The police were quickly on the scene, and a search for the culprit began, with investigators eventually tracking the offender to the Silverton Casino, only 20 minutes after the crash. The man was found at a slot machine, passed out.

The officers identified the culprit as Mark Guyot, a 51-year-old. He has been arrested and charged with driving under the influence of alcohol, which has resulted in bodily harm. Similarly, he was charged with a hit-and-run and failure to assist the victim after the accident occurred.
Two empty bottles of whiskey were similarly found on his person, with the suspect reportedly waking up with slurred speech and watery and bloodshot eyes. Guyot, though, refused policemen to take the breathalyzer test on-site and submitted to blood draws instead.
Guyot has posted his $100,000 bail and returns to court today. Guyot is a family man and a father of four. He is also said to have worked for MGM Resorts, as he is a video producer and director, and his website lists the popular gaming and hospitality brands as one of his clients.
